What happens if I finish high school from two different high schools?

I'm not sure if you are from Canada or the US so I'll base my answer on what I know and I'm from the US. If you're from Canada, then disregard what I say because I don't know what I'm talking about. In fact, I've taught in California and Massachusetts, so I'm not entirely sure if different states have different rules, but I don't think so. You only graduate from one high school. You may have gone to many high schools if you moved or changed schools for whatever reason, but you only graduate from one. That school has to have all your transcripts from all the other high schools that you attended, or they wouldn't have known that you were eligible to graduate. Therefore you only need the transcript from the last school that you attended, and graduated from. However, if that transcript does not have your grades from the previous schools (although it should) or if they calculate GPA in a different way than your last school, you would want to get them from those schools as well.
